Could Pi Network's Pi2Day Anniversaries Bring a Turnaround?
The Pi Network (PI) community is abuzz with anticipation for Pi2Day, the annual celebration of the Pi App Studio, Ecosystem Directory Staking, and other network milestones. But as the crypto market sentiment remains in the Extreme Fear zone, the question on everyone's mind is: could Pi2Day bring a turnaround for the beleaguered PI token?
Personally, I think the answer is a cautious 'maybe'. While Pi2Day is an exciting event for the community, the broader market conditions are currently unfavorable for PI. The declining social interest and the risk-off sentiment among investors are putting downward pressure on PI's price, and the technical indicators suggest a bearish bias.
What makes this particularly fascinating is the correlation between PI's social buzz and its price. As social interest wanes, so does the price, confirming the network's community-driven, speculative nature. This dynamic is a double-edged sword for PI; while it may indicate a lack of institutional interest, it also means that the community's enthusiasm can drive a rebound.
One thing that immediately stands out is the importance of the upcoming Pi2Day. It marks the first-year anniversary of several key network updates, including the Pi App Studio and Ecosystem Directory Staking. These updates are significant because they represent the network's progress and its commitment to innovation. However, the fact that they are being celebrated on a day that coincides with a broader market downturn is a concern.
